## Mobile testing is where QA teams always feel behind

Most teams know their mobile coverage isn't good enough. The platform is harder to test, the tools are more complex, and the gaps always seem to grow faster than the team can close them.  

Framework. Complexity

### High maintenance, high cost

Mobile testing frameworks require specialist knowledge to set up and constant attention to keep stable. Driver versions break, device connections drop, and dynamic UI elements like date pickers, booking flows, and carousels cause tests to fail unpredictably. Teams spend more time maintaining the framework than actually testing.

Device Coverage

### Simulators miss what real devices catch

Testing on simulators and emulators is fast but it's not real. Device-specific rendering issues, performance problems, gesture recognition failures, and OS-level behavior differences only show up on real hardware — which means bugs that simulators miss reach your users.

Platform Fragmentation

### Two platforms, double the effort

iOS and Android behave differently — different UI patterns, different OS versions, different device manufacturers. Most testing tools require separate test suites, separate setups, and separate maintenance for each platform. The result is that mobile coverage is always twice as much work as web, and always the first thing that falls behind when the team is under pressure.
